How can I assure the proper setup to ensure that the downmix from 5.1/7.1 goes to 2.0 but includes the .1 channel in the downmix and I was wondering if the downmix includes the +10db the LFE normally gets by a receiver.


A little backdrop

OK, so I currently am using a CEntrance DACmini via USB for basic PC stuff and coaxial for stereo listening.

I run the analog out of that DAC into a HK3490 stereo receiver. The receiver has dual subwoofer outs, however, they are just HPF - so there are no small/large settings to play with. I am planning on purchasing a Rythmik FV15HP subwoofer in the near future.

I want to use PDVD11 for watching blu-rays and I really need some help in thinking thru the best way to configure my PC audio to get a full 2.1 movie experience via the DACmini. I can go either USB or COAX, however, I need to make sure that which ever route I go, I will get the full LFE track from the movie. The speakers have their own crossover, so I am not concerned about sending LFE signal to them.
